Influence of construction technology on the adhesion of remedial concrete
An experimental study aimed at determining influence of individual parameters on the quality of remedial work is undertaken by varying the following factors: quality of damaged concrete, technology for preparing surface for remedial work, and types of remedial concrete. The results obtained are analyzed using the newly introduced criterion for the adhesion of concrete re-profiling materials. Advantages gained by the use of the concrete surface hydro-demolition and sanding procedure, latex-modified remedial concrete with bonding layer, and siliceous concrete without the bonding layer, are presented.
